Understanding Office Depot’s Printing Services

Office Depot offers a range of printing services designed to meet your business needs. They cater to individual customers, entrepreneurs, and large businesses alike. With a vast network of stores across the United States, you’re likely to have an Office Depot nearby. Here are some key features of their printing services:

  • Black and White Printing: Office Depot offers black and white printing services for documents, reports, and letters. This is perfect for routine documents, such as contracts, invoices, and receipts.
  • Color Printing: They also offer color printing services for presentations, brochures, and documents that require vivid colors. This is ideal for creative projects, marketing materials, and art designs.
  • Scanning and Copying: In addition to printing, Office Depot offers scanning and copying services. You can scan your documents and save them electronically or make copies of important papers.

How to Print at Office Depot

Printing at Office Depot is a straightforward process. Here’s a step-by-step guide:

  1. Location and Accessibility: Find your nearest Office Depot store and head over. You can use their store locator tool on their website or mobile app.
  2. Choose Your Printing Needs: Determine the type of printing you require (black and white, color, or laser printing).
  3. Transport Your Documents: Bring your documents to the store and hand them over to the staff. You can also load them onto a USB drive or send them via email.
  4. Choose the Printing Options: You’ll be provided with various printing options, including paper type, print quality, and binding (if needed).
  5. Pay and Pick Up: Pay for your printing services and collect your printed documents. Make sure to double-check the quality and layout before leaving the store.

Cost and Pricing

Office Depot’s printing services come at affordable prices. Here’s a rough breakdown of what you can expect to pay:

  • Black and White Printing: $0.05-$0.15 per page
  • Color Printing: $0.30-$0.50 per page
  • Laser Printing: $0.50-$1.50 per page
  • Scanning and Copying: $0.05-$0.10 per page

Tips and Best Practices

To make the most of Office Depot’s printing services, follow these tips and best practices:

  • Prepare Your Documents: Ensure your documents are edited, formatted, and free of errors to avoid reprints.
  • Choose the Right File Format: Opt for standard file formats (PDF, DOCX, PNG) to ensure compatibility and ease of printing.
  • Check the Print Quality: Inspect your prints before leaving the store to ensure the quality meets your standards.
  • Be Competitive: Compare prices and services among nearby competitors to maximize your savings.
